      My Diagnostic menu is now long enough to go past the bottom of my screen and it will not scroll down to see the rest of the menu

      Status is about to hit the same problem

      Screen snip attached

      You can see at the top of the windows status bar, there is the very of the next item that can just been seen.

        Go into System > General setup and configure it so the menu does not follow your browser. That mode is not meant for "short" screens.

        There's an open bug to find a way to accommodate that in the future.
